个人文档
欢迎来到我的豆丁文档请在阅读后给予评价谢谢=================================================================================
当一个博客发展为知名博客的时候博客的访问量通常都会非常大使用使用虚拟主机的话个人博客由于访问量过大经常会而引起服务器性能问题这是很多人的烦恼有人使用取消RSS等错误的方法来解决问题显然是下错药那么对于网站大流量带来的问题正确的解决方法应该是什么呢下面是我个人总结的一些经验供大家参考。
首先确认服务器硬件是否足够支持当前的流量。
普通的P4服务器一般最多能支持每天10万独立IP如果访问量比这个还要大那么必须首先配置一台更高性能的专用服务器才能解决问题否则怎么优化都不可能彻底解决性能问题。
其次优化数据库访问。
服务器的负载过大一个重要的原因是CPU负荷过大降低服务器CP U的负荷才能够有效打破瓶颈。而使用静态页面可以使得CPU的负荷最小化。前台实现完全的静态化当然最好可以完全不用访问数据库不过对于频繁更新的网站静态化往往不能满足某些功能。
缓存技术就是另一个解决方案就是将动态数据存储到缓存文件中动态网页直接调用这些文件而不必再访问数据库WordPres s和Z-B log都大量使用这种缓存技术。我自己也写过一个Z-B lo g的计数器插件也是基于这样的原理。
如果确实无法避免对数据库的访问那么可以尝试优化数据库的查询SQL.避免使用Select
* fro m这样的语句每次查询只返回自己需要的结果避免短时间内的大量SQL查询。
第三禁止外部的盗链。
外部网站的图片或者文件盗链往往会带来大量的负载压力因此应该严格限制外部对于自身的图片或者文件盗链好在目前可以简单地通过refer来控制盗链Apache自己就可以通过配置来禁止盗链 IIS也有一些第三方的ISAPI可以实现同样的功能。当然伪造refer也可以通过代码来实现盗链不过目前蓄意伪造re fe r盗链的还不多可以先不去考虑或者使用非技术手段来解决 比如在图片上增加水印。
第四控制大文件的下载。
大文件的下载会占用很大的流量并且对于非SCSI硬盘来说大量文件下载会消耗CPU使得网站响应能力下降。因此尽量不要提供超过2M的大文件下载如果需要提供建议将大文件放在另外一台服务器上。 目前有不少免费的Web 2.0网站提供图片分享和文件分享功能因此可以尽量将图片和文件上传到这些分享网站。
第五使用不同主机分流主要流量
======================================================================感谢您对我的
支持欢迎下次再来学习 ============
===================================祝您身体健康生活愉快
个人文档
欢迎来到我的豆丁文档请在阅读后给予评价谢谢=================================================================================
===========
将文件放在不同的主机上提供不同的镜像供用户下载。 比如如果觉得RSS文件占用流量大那么使用FeedBurner或者FeedSky等服务将RSS输出放在其他主机上这样别人访问的流量压力就大多集中在FeedBurner的主机上 RSS就不占用太多资源了。
第六使用流量分析统计软件。
在网站上安装一个流量分析统计软件可以即时知道哪些地方耗费了大量流量哪些页面需要再进行优化因此解决流量问题还需要进行精确的统计分析才可以。我推荐使用的流量分析统计软件是Google Analytics Google分析 。我使用过程中感觉其效果非常不错稍后我将详细介绍一下Google Analytics的一些使用常识和技巧。
======================================================================感谢您对我的
支持欢迎下次再来学习 ============
===================================祝您身体健康生活愉快
wordpress投资主题模版是一套适合白银、黄金、贵金属投资网站主题模板,绿色大气金融投资类网站主题,专业高级自适应多设备企业CMS建站主题 完善的外贸企业建站功能模块 + 高效通用的后台自定义设置,简洁大气的网站风格设计 + 更利于SEO搜索优化和站点收录排名!点击进入:wordpress投资主题模版安装环境:运行环境:PHP 7.0+, MYSQL 5.6 ( 最低主机需求 )最新兼容:完美...
IMIDC发布了6.18大促销活动,针对香港、台湾、日本和莫斯科独立服务器提供特别优惠价格最低月付30美元起。IMIDC名为彩虹数据(Rainbow Cloud),是一家香港本土运营商,全线产品自营,自有IP网络资源等,提供的产品包括VPS主机、独立服务器、站群独立服务器等,数据中心区域包括香港、日本、台湾、美国和南非等地机房,CN2网络直连到中国大陆。香港服务器 $39/...
VPSDime是2013年成立的国外VPS主机商,以大内存闻名业界,主营基于OpenVZ和KVM虚拟化的Linux套餐,大内存、10Gbps大带宽、大硬盘,有美国西雅图、达拉斯、新泽西、英国、荷兰机房可选。在上个月搞了一款达拉斯Linux系统VPS促销,详情查看:VPSDime夏季促销:美国达拉斯VPS/2G内存/2核/20gSSD/1T流量/$20/年,此次推出一款Windows VPS,依然是...